About This Program

Habitat for Humanity provides critical home repairs to income-qualified homeowners in Knox and surrounding counties including Union County. Covers roofing, accessibility modifications, weatherization, and structural repairs. Homeowners contribute sweat equity.

Repair value varies by project; homeowner contributes volunteer hours

Data last verified 2026-06-09. How we verify our data.

Key Details

  • Critical repairs up to $10,000
  • For low-income homeowners in Union County
  • Homeowner contributes sweat equity hours
  • Covers roofing, accessibility, weatherization
  • Priority for seniors and disabled
